*******************I. Introduction*********************
-------------------------------------------------------

Delta Force: Black Hawk Down is the 5th game in Novalogic's Delta Force series.
Tying in with the release of the Black Hawk Down movie and based on the events and missions of Operation: Restore Hope in Somalia in 1993, BHD is a fast paced first person shooter featuring both single and multiplayer (via LAN or
Novalogic's Novaworld gaming network) gaming and a variety of weapons and character classes.

This FAQ is based on the North American release version.

********************III. Basics************************
-------------------------------------------------------

*** Aiming ***
Whenever possible, raise the sights of your weapon when firing.  This provides a better view of the target and makes your fire much more accurate.  However, you should not always leave your sights raised as it restricts your peripheral vision.

*** Corners ***
When approaching a corner, it is always best to go into a crouch and lean so that only your head and weapon are exposed around the corner.  Doing so not only lowers the chances of you being seen by the enemy while scouting ahead, but enables you to fire on enemies around the corner while providing the smallest possible target for enemies.

*** Sniping ***
When sniping, it is always necessary to make sure the elevation setting is matched with the distance reading to the nearest hundred.  Failure to do so will often result in the shot going too high or too low, and needlessly alerts the enemy.  It is also necessary to "lead" moving targets at a distance due to the time it takes the bullet to reach an enemy; that is, place your sights ahead of them along their path of travel instead of directly on them in order to hit them.  The further away a target is, the larger the lead needed is.

*** Grenades ***
It is not always necessary or smart to throw a grenade at a target at full strength.  Hold the right mouse button to start the power meter, and release it to throw or roll the grenade at the desired strength.  Grenades can also be bounced off of walls and other structures at an angle to take out targets around a corner.

Marka Breakdown
---------------
Date:  February 16, 1993
Location:  Marka Village, Jubba Valley, Somalia
Default Weapons Load: M21, M9, AT-4
Maximum Saves: 2
Suggested Weapons Load: M21, Colt .45, AT-4
Walkthrough:
Sit tight at the start of the mission, and don't shoot ANYONE or ANYTHING inside the village itself.  After a few seconds of riding, the convoy take a sharp left out of the hills.  Be prepared to start firing as soon as you make the turn.  Take out the two guys taking shelter near the burned out cars and the technical on the right, then quickly aim forward again.  Take out the guy under the tree and two guys to the left, then swing right again in order to take out the enemies running across the field.  After taking out the enemies in the field, aim ahead again, and take out the few guys on the right side of the road.  You should now see a parked vehicle ahead to the left; quickly take this out, there is an enemy with an RPG hiding inside of it.  As your convoy heads toward the hills, concentrate on the right hand side.  There are several enemies along the road side here, and the majority of the enemies in the hills are on the right hand, including one with an RPG.  Once you've cleared the hills, immediately swing back and to the left and take out the two incoming technicals.  You've now reached the stranded convoy; now would be a good time to use your first save.  When your group of Humvees parks, aim straight ahead and take out the group of 3 technicals that starts across the field.  Then immediately swing back left and begin spraying bullets back and forth across the field and the bases of the hills on the other side; there are going to be tons of enemies, you'll be sure to hit something.  After a few moments, a handful of enemies will appear in the hills to the right; swing over that way and take care of them, then refocus on the enemies sprinting across the field.  When all enemies have been eliminated, you will receive an order to dismount the Humvee and continue on foot.  Follow the waypoint lines until you reach a ridge just above a group of technicals and other enemies.  Sit tight here until given the order to clear the Landing Zone of enemies.  Then head to the top of the hill and use the M21 to take out the enemy manning the .50 caliber on the technical, and begin shooting at the barrels in the bunker off near the far hills and amonst the vehicles directly in front of you; this will wipe out most of the enemies.  Mop up what's left, then head down the hill to wait for the Black Hawk to arrive.  When the Black Hawk sets down, man the other minigun and look toward the nose of the chopper.
Take out the two guys on the ground in between the two sets of hills, and the man standing on top of the hill.  The chopper will now bank left and you will see a group of enemies on the ground.  Concentrate on the men in the middle, one of them is holding an RPG.  Continue along focused forward, and pick off the handful of guys on the hill and in the field near the village.  You'll now overfly the supply convoy.  Off in the distance you should see a dark, squarish structure.  Open fire on this, it's a burned out car with enemies using it as cover.  Keep focused forward as the helicopter flies in between the hills, and take out the technical that enters the valley.  Then swing left and begin taking out the guys on the ground, and the bus full of enemies behind the small ridge.  Keep focused to the left and slightly ahead, the helicopter will swing around and there will be another vehicle and enemy.  Quickly look back forward and take out the two technicals that will appear.  Keep looking forward as you overfly the convoy again, and destroy the two technicals off in the distance as you approach them.  You will now overfly the convoy again; take out the technical passing the convoy on the far side, then begin taking out the men along the ground along the road.  Then, look backwards and take out the technical passing the convoy on the near side.  Take out the enemies around the base of the hill and the burned out bus.  Look forward again and take out the three men near the burned out bus, starting with the furthest enemy since he has an RPG.
Take out the technical that you catch site of as you fly over the town, then take out the two men in the hills as you circle around.  Take out the two technicals on the near side of the convoy, and the mission is passed.
